4-star 2018 safety Leon O'Neal Jr. from Cypress, TX (Cy Springs HS) announced his top schools on Thursday morning and Clemson made his top group.

His top seven schools according to his Twitter account were Clemson, LSU, Texas A&M, Nebraska, Oklahoma, Georgia, and Texas.

In 2016, O'Neal had 114 tackles, 2.5 tackles for loss, two interceptions, four pass breakups, two forced fumbles, and a fumble recovery.

He has national offers from Alabama, Arizona State, Baylor, California, Clemson, Colorado, Georgia, Houston, Iowa State, LSU, Michigan, Mississippi, Mississippi State, Missouri, Nebraska, Ohio State, Oklahoma, Oklahoma State, Oregon, SMU, Syracuse, TCU, Texas, Texas A&M, Toledo, Tulsa, UCLA, USC and Utah.
